42 U.S.C. § 2491 to 2494 - Repealed. Pub. L. 91–230, title VI, § 662(1), Apr. 13, 1970, 84 Stat. 188
Notes
Section 2491, Pub. L. 85–905, § 1, Sept. 2, 1958, 72 Stat. 1742; Pub. L. 87–715, § 1(a), Sept. 28, 1962, 76 Stat. 654; Pub. L. 89–258, Oct. 19, 1965, 79 Stat. 983; Pub. L. 90–247, title I, § 155(a), Jan. 2, 1968, 81 Stat. 804, contained statement of purposes for the provisions.
Section 2492, Pub. L. 85–905, § 2, Sept. 2, 1958, 72 Stat. 1742; Pub. L. 89–258, Oct. 19, 1965, 79 Stat. 983; Pub. L. 90–247, title I, § 155(b), Jan. 2, 1968, 81 Stat. 805; Pub. L. 91–61, § 1(2), Aug. 20, 1969, 83 Stat. 103, defined “Secretary”, “United States”, “deaf person”, “handicapped”, and “construction”.
Section 2493, Pub. L. 85–905, § 3, Sept. 2, 1958, 72 Stat. 1742; Pub. L. 87–715, § 1(b), Sept. 28, 1962, 76 Stat. 654; Pub. L. 89–258, Oct. 19, 1965, 79 Stat. 983; Pub. L. 90–247, title I, § 155(c), (d)(1), Jan. 2, 1968, 81 Stat. 805; Pub. L. 91–61, § 1(1), Aug. 20, 1969, 83 Stat. 102, provided for establishment of a loan service of captioned films and educational media for handicapped and authority of Secretary.
Section 2494, Pub. L. 85–905, § 4, Sept. 2, 1958, 72 Stat. 1743; Pub. L. 87–715, § 1(c), Sept. 28, 1962, 76 Stat. 654; Pub. L. 89–258, Oct. 19, 1965, 79 Stat. 984; Pub. L. 90–247, title I, § 155(e), Jan. 2, 1968, 81 Stat. 805; Pub. L. 91–61, § 1(3), Aug. 20, 1969, 83 Stat. 103, authorized appropriations for fiscal years ending as indicated: $3,000,000 (June 30, 1966, and 1967), $8,000,000 (June 30, 1968, and 1969), $10,000,000 (June 30, 1970), $12,500,000 (June 30, 1971), $15,000,000 (June 30, 1972), and $20,000,000 (June 30, 1973 and thereafter).
Such former provisions are covered by various sections of Title 20, Education, as follows:

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ries
Effective Date of RepealPub. L. 91–230, title VI, § 662, Apr. 13, 1970, 84 Stat. 188, provided that the repeal is effective July 1, 1971.
